Transaction 50d7375986af382d04794e860e0213e86180f86cc5ddfa343a83875eb1402afe

1 Input
2 Outputs
  • 50d7375986af382d04794e860e0213e86180f86cc5ddfa343a83875eb1402afe:0
  • value  103891066
    address  3PNwHJpm1izvu8corWbedhDiCoe4jcM7W8
  • 50d7375986af382d04794e860e0213e86180f86cc5ddfa343a83875eb1402afe:1
  • value  3757623662
    address  1SurBqvoK1KK55Zs9pqHVWejY75PVeb7F